Transaction 07604eab958efaaad43e701bd954e83d17607764dfdbaf2d32f4e8c9cb64df09

2 Input
2 Outputs
  • 07604eab958efaaad43e701bd954e83d17607764dfdbaf2d32f4e8c9cb64df09:0
  • value  20388820
    address  38BYwbG8XX3q8KpEXFab3tuh3Corgiehi1
  • 07604eab958efaaad43e701bd954e83d17607764dfdbaf2d32f4e8c9cb64df09:1
  • value  851949
    address  1MUuFsL2FZE74HVhQDxRPRqS2zLsr61EDF